Go-Go Gingham


If Parisian, Brigitte Bardot, can wear a gingham wedding dress to marry her love, then we can make the translation that this look is flexible and easy to pull off! Gingham is making its "what's old is new again" cycle with a rainbow of versatile looks.

Just because it's in your babies nursery or on your relatives cottage kitchen curtains, doesn't mean you can't fashion a skirt, a dress, shoes or even a swimsuit. Gingham is humble, classic and most of all, it stands on its own for the best in simplicity!
